Disclosure Prohibited Notice
A notice that the Federal Case Registry (FCR) is required to send to a party that has requested locate information stating that the information cannot be disclosed because the person being sought has a family violence indicator (FVI) on either a IV-D case or a non IV-D order in the FCR.
